Dodgers' Alex Wood to face off against Astros' Charlie Morton in Game 4 of World Series


::Wood in regular season: 16-3, 2.72 earned-run averageWood in playoffs: 0-1, 5.79 ERAWood, a left-hander, had a spectacular regular season, making the All-Star team, winning a career-high 16 games and losing only one of eight decisions on the road.
